About Adams Conservation Club

Adams Conservation Club, near Holland in northwest Ohio outside Toledo, is a volunteer club that maintains a 3D course, giving members a place to shoot realistic animal targets rather than only standard paper faces. Conservation clubs of this type often combine archery with other outdoor pursuits like hunting land management, and a 3D range in particular tends to draw bowhunters looking to sharpen their aim before deer season opens in Ohio. As a member-run club, it likely operates on its own schedule rather than posted retail hours. Dues, membership requirements, and course access details aren't listed publicly, so anyone interested should contact the club directly for specifics.
